Andrew Milton Beck 1795–1875 – Genealogical Records
Birth Date: 5 Jul 1795
Birth Location: Rowan County, North Carolina, United States of America
Death Date: 19 Aug 1875
Death Location: Terrell, Kaufman County, Texas, United States of America
Father: George Major
Mother: Elizabeth Claver
Spouse(s):
Children(s):
In 1795, Andrew Milton Beck entered the world in Rowan County, North Carolina, United States of America, born to George Beck Major And Elizabeth Betsy Claver. Andrew Milton Beck passed away in 1875 in Terrell, Kaufman County, Texas, United States of America.
